Description:
This position is for a senior-level Programmer with 8+ years of experience supporting
enterprise applications, including COTS (Commercial Off-The-Shelf) solutions—
primarily vendor-hosted platforms. The Programmer will work within an Oracle database
environment and serve as a core member of a team of technology professionals
supporting agency applications and data services.
The role is responsible for designing, developing, and maintaining database structures,
PL/SQL code, and data integrations that enable secure, efficient, and accurate data flow
across assigned systems. This includes active participation in both project and
maintenance activities, providing technical leadership for data-related tasks such as
data modeling, ETL development, and integration of agency-specific data into
vendor-hosted solutions.
The individual will collaborate closely with Data Architects, Database Administrators,
application support staff, and vendors to create, test, deploy, and optimize data
structures and processes. A high degree of technical proficiency, problem-solving
ability, and independent judgment is expected. The position may report to a project
lead, project manager, or manager.
Key Responsibilities:
• Support the CAPP project, which is a replacement of a legacy system, with a
primary focus on data migration activities and ongoing maintenance support.
• Support the CAPP project as capacity allows. If CAPP does not require full
utilization, the resource will be assigned to additional projects and support efforts
as needed.
• Design, develop, and maintain database objects (tables, views, indexes, triggers,
constraints) to support application and integration requirements.
• Develop and optimize PL/SQL packages, procedures, and functions to support
business logic, data services, and ETL processes.
• Support data design and modeling activities, including logical and physical data
models and normalization.
• Lead and execute data migration and data conversion tasks for new
implementations, upgrades, and system integrations.
• Develop and consume web services (SOAP/REST) used in data integrations
between internal systems and vendor-hosted COTS solutions.
• Analyze data and metadata to ensure accuracy, integrity, and compliance with
agency standards.
• Work closely with Data Architects and DBAs on performance tuning, code
reviews, and database best practices.
• Troubleshoot data issues, identify root causes, and implement corrective
solutions.
• Participate in planning, estimation, documentation, and technical design sessions
for both new projects and ongoing maintenance efforts.
